ATTR 521 - Modalities for AT w/Lab


A detailed study of theory, applications, physiological effects, and indications and contradictions of commonly used therapeutic modalities in the practice of athletic training. A laboratory experience is included for “hands on” experience. The course is lecture and lab. Demonstrations and practical skill analysis supplement the course.

Credit Hours: 3 hrs May not be repeated for credit
Grade Mode: Normal (A-F)

Typically offered Winter

Class Restriction(s): Masters standing

Major Restriction(s): Master of Athletic Training  or Combined Athletic Training BS/MAT
